Very close on EBAY Gross merchandise value (the total sum of sales on its platform) declined from $21.7 billion in Q3 2020 to $19.4 billion in Q3 2021 (ended Sept. 30). The fall in spending on eBay coincides with the economy's reopening. Widespread availability of COVID-19 vaccines has allowed folks to feel safer venturing outside where they have more options for spending their money. Of course, if people are spending more money shopping in person, that will be detrimental to e-commerce businesseslike eBay. However, the pandemic has also led to another evolving trend: worldwide supply-chain shortages. While it's true that folks are feeling better about resuming some activities they gave up since the pandemic's onset, working in person does not appear to be one of them. It makes sense looking at it from a laborer's viewpoint; your wages are roughly the same, but you are at risk of contracting a potentially deadly virus on the job. It's no surprise that fewer people are willing to work under these conditions -- and many others are unable to do so because of infection during any given week. So the production and movement of goods have been constrained, and consumers are more often finding their favorite items sold out. Therein lies a potential tailwind for eBay -- the site is rarely sold out of anything. If an item is sold out at your favorite retailer, eBay probably has it for sale. Of course, it is probably listed at a higher price, but you can choose to pay the premium and make the purchase. So the persistence of supply-chain shortages throughout the holiday quarter could have boosted eBay's gross merchandise value.

Uber Technologies Inc.UBER,-4.16% announced a partnership with Smart & Final on Tuesday that will expand the grocer's delivery service on the West coast. Right now, 173 stores in Arizona, California and Nevada are available for service on Uber and Uber Eats, with all 254 location slated to be added to the service. Alcohol delivery is available in California and will be added across the other two states later this year. Uber stock has slumped 33.2% over the past year while the S&P 500 indexSPX,-1.28% has gained 14.4% for the period.
